Output 506422459c90ecdeb4b4bb5cfc61050dee61bf3ea2c5b5e0a4426ff6729475bb:1

value
700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772be6e4e8ab5f942dfbd74189d2dc00da8e05d2 OP_EQUAL
address
3CZ8vjMvAa5vKYHyvT3jKM7DrFZ9x5M2A2
transaction
506422459c90ecdeb4b4bb5cfc61050dee61bf3ea2c5b5e0a4426ff6729475bb
confirmations
401804
spent
false

1 Sat Range